Between Captain America: Civil War and Avengers: Infinity War, Natasha’s long-awaited solo adventure takes place, forcing the heroine to confront her history and bring down the nefarious organization that creates female assassins like herself. Cate Shortland directs Black Widow, which is based on a screenplay by Eric Pearson and a tale by Jac Schaeffer (WandaVision) and Ned Benson (The Disappearance of Eleanor Rigby) (Thor: Ragnarok).
The most recent MCU film, Spider-Man: Far From Home, was released on July 2, 2019, over two years ago. The Marvel Cinematic Universe will return to theatres with Black Widow, but the MCU shows no signs of stopping after that, with Shang-Chi and the Legend of the Ten Rings, Eternals, and Spider-Man: No Way Home kicking off Phase Four this year.
